Tough Economic Times Remain for States

Posted on July 29, 2003

As the fiscal year draws to a close, the National Governors Association and the National Association of State Budget Officers report that most states are unable to protect their highest priority programs from budget reductions. In fiscal year 2003, 37 states were forced to reduce already enacted budgets by nearly $14.5 billion -- the largest spending cut in the history of the 27-year-old fiscal survey.
